All registers preserved| h4. Use This call paints a transformed sprite to the screen. When supplied with the right translation table, it is able to paint a sprite created in any source mode to any destination mode. If a translation table is not supplied when one is required, an error will be generated. Therefore when plotting arbitrary sprites it is recommended to always call [[ColourTrans_SelectTable]] or [[ColourTrans_GenerateTable]] before the plot in order to generate a suitable table. If R3 bit 0 is clear, R6 is treated as a pointer to a Draw module [[Transformation Matrix]] describing the transform to apply to the sprite. If bit 0 is set then R6 is treated as a pointer to a block giving the screen coordinates of a parallelogram to transform the sprite into: |_<^{width:4em}. Word |_<^. Value | |<^. 0 |<^. X0 coordinate, in 1/256th OS units | |<^. 1 |<^. Y0 coordinate, in 1/256th OS units | |<^. 2 |<^. X1 coordinate, in 1/256th OS units | |<^. 3 |<^. Y1 coordinate, in 1/256th OS units | |<^. 4 |<^. X2 coordinate, in 1/256th OS units | |<^. 5 |<^. Y2 coordinate, in 1/256th OS units | |<^. 6 |<^. X3 coordinate, in 1/256th OS units | |<^. 7 |<^. Y3 coordinate, in 1/256th OS units | If R3 bit 1 is set then R4 is treated as a pointer to a coordinate block specifying a subrectangle of the sprite to render from, with coordinates given in pixels: |_<^{width:4em}. Word |_<^. Value | |<^. 0 |<^. x0 coordinate | |<^. 1 |<^. y0 coordinate | |<^. 2 |<^. x1 coordinate | |<^. 3 |<^. y1 coordinate | When specifying a destination parallelogram, the source rectangle is mapped onto the destination as follows: <pre> x0,y0 -> X0,Y0 x1,y0 -> X1,Y1 x1,y1 -> X2,Y2 x0,y1 -> X3,Y3 </pre> h4.
